In the ever-evolving digital landscape, shadow cryptocurrencies have emerged as enigmatic players, offering users unparalleled levels of privacy and anonymity. Unlike traditional cryptocurrencies like Bitcoin, which rely on public blockchains that record all transactions, shadow cryptocurrencies employ advanced privacy-enhancing technologies to conceal the identities and activities of their users. As the demand for digital privacy continues to grow, shadow cryptocurrencies are poised to play a significant role in shaping the future of decentralized finance.

1. Monero (XMR): Monero is a privacy-focused cryptocurrency that uses ring signatures and stealth addresses to ensure the anonymity of its users.
2. Zcash (ZEC): Zcash is another privacy coin that employs zero-knowledge proofs and shielded transactions to enhance user privacy.
3. Dash (DASH): Dash is a hybrid cryptocurrency that combines privacy features, such as PrivateSend, with a fast and efficient payment network.
